A lot of ''content creators'' to make their video look semi cinematic is using fake black bars on top and bottom of the video. This causes material shot in 4:2, 3:2 or the more popular 16:9 to look like 21:9. Many people take the easy way and put fake black bars on non-native 21:9 material. This means that on a 21:9 screen, instead of having a full screen,viewers get a small video in the center of the screen with a black frame around the image. Where here, the footage has been rendered as 21:9, which means that I can watch it filling the screen, users with 16:9 panels will still have the material as if these bars were added. Its a proper way basically. Generally speaking, I personally consider fake cine bars to be disrespectful to the viewer. If you want the material shot in non-native 21:9 to look like one, the sequence in the editing program should be set and rendered in this aspect ratio. This not only gives the effect you want to achieve, but does not deprive wide screen users from enjoying the full screen option. @@Antonio.Estrada

NAS has two main weakness - power supply and RAID system. NAS power supply has no near reliability of server power supply and If NAS power supply will fail - ALL your data will be lost. Besides if you are using RAID - this will cost you A LOT to get your data back. RAID system. There are hardware, host and software types of RAID. Hardware RAID uses special processor with it's own RAM and battery and costs around 300-400 euro (cheapest one) - only controller, not entire computer/NAS. Host RAID uses simple controller with no buffer RAM, no battery, and all computation made by central processor and software drivers. So - if OS fail and system hangs - all data in buffer will be lost. I would not recommend it to anyone to use NAS especially in RAID 5, or RAID 0 configuration to store all projects data. It is really not safe. Don't forget to use UPS!
